Subject: DR drill results — Marrowgate schema registry

For future maintainers: during last week's disaster-recovery drill, we restored the Marrowgate event schema registry from cold backups in under forty minutes. All compatibility checks passed after replay. Note that the restored registry boots in sealed mode; to unseal it during a real incident, enter the recovery passphrase below.

unlock words, bawef-kahap: sorax-sorir-quenys-aldok

Scope: transit of the replacement lock assembly from Kestrel Lockworks to the Dellport branch. Lock ships in a sealed crate; combination travels separately and never with the courier. Dispatch books a single-driver run, no intermediate stops, same-day delivery only. Crate goes straight to the branch security officer — no counter drop, no holding room. Driver logs departure and arrival times on the run card. Any seal damage means the run aborts and the crate returns. Hand-over proceeds per the instruction below.

drop instructions, hahip-badug: the quenox ralath courier leaves the kaseth fraiel rusiel tameth belys istdor ralion giliel ledger at gate 7830 under passcode 165413

# Artifact Signing — Mistlewick Receipt Mailer

The Mistlewick donation-receipt mailer ships as a signed container image. On-call: if the mailer pod fails with a signature rejection, do not force-deploy; pull the latest signed image from the release channel instead. All current mailer images are signed with the key below.

deploy key for yadup-badug: bky6_rLH3qD

// Fixture: payroll_export_v4_sample
// As of the Q3 cutover, Ledgerbird's payroll export moved from the
// pipe-delimited v3 layout to the v4 JSON envelope. Column order no
// longer matters; field names do. The old fixture files under
// fixtures/payroll/v3 are kept only for regression tests against the
// legacy parser and should not be updated. This fixture hits the
// staging export endpoint directly, so if it starts failing at 02:00
// UTC, check the Fernwick staging cluster first. The request
// authenticates with the bearer token below.

bearer token for badup-fafof: eyJhbGciOiJIUzI1NiIsInR5cCI6IkpXVCJ9.eyJzdWIiOiIgE07xxTrG6In0.Xj07bI6jvmGT